I'm very much a beginner with Rust. I was trying to learn how to write macros when I encountered an ICE. I don't know what caused the error, but here's the simple code to reproduce it. It occurred after I added the return statements to the macro.

macro_rules! get_ms_bit_index {
    ($a: ident, $b: ident) => {
        if $a > $b { return $a } else { return $b }
    }
}

pub mod bitfield {
    pub const BIT_INDEX_0:        u32 = 8;
    pub const BIT_INDEX_1:        u32 = 0;
    pub const WORD_MS_BIT_INDEX:  u32 = get_ms_bit_index!(BIT_INDEX_0, BIT_INDEX_1);
}

fn main() { }

playpen link: https://is.gd/6tcbBT

Minimized:

const FOO: u32 = return 0;

fn main() {}
